Data analysis is a powerful skill that can help you discover insights, solve problems, and communicate results. But before you can dive into the fun part of exploring and visualizing data, you need to deal with the not-so-fun part of cleaning up messy data sets. Data cleaning is the process of identifying and correcting errors, inconsistencies, and missing values in your data. It can be tedious and time-consuming, but it's also essential for ensuring the quality and reliability of your analysis.
